Areas to Check
A comprehensive visual inspection should cover all critical areas. This includes seams, connections, valves, and plumbing, which are common points of potential leaks. Examine the following sections closely:
- Seams: Carefully examine all seams, including those between the hot tub shell and the base, and those within the shell itself. Look for any signs of separation, gaps, or bulging. Look for dampness, discoloration, or unusual water accumulation around these areas. Fiberglass hot tubs often have seams that are less noticeable than acrylic, so careful inspection is vital.
- Connections: Inspect all connections between various components, such as the plumbing lines, the pump, the heater, and the jets. Check for loose connections, cracks, or corrosion that might indicate a leak. Look for any signs of dripping or moisture buildup around these connections.
- Valves: Inspect all valves for any signs of leaks or damage. Look for dripping, water pooling around the valve, or any discoloration around the valve stems.
- Plumbing: Check the hot tub’s plumbing system for any visible signs of leakage, especially around joints, bends, or connections. This often includes the pipes that bring water in and out of the hot tub.
Identifying Subtle Signs of Leaks
Beyond overt leaks, subtle indicators can point to a hidden problem. Look for dampness, discoloration (such as stains or discoloration of the surrounding surfaces), or unusual water buildup, which could suggest a leak.
- Dampness: A telltale sign of a leak is dampness on the hot tub shell or surrounding surfaces. This dampness can be subtle, so careful inspection is required.
- Discoloration: Look for discoloration, either on the hot tub’s surface or the surrounding areas. This could indicate water damage or mineral deposits caused by a leak.
- Unusual Water Buildup: Observe if there’s any unusual accumulation of water in specific areas. This can be a crucial indicator of a hidden leak.
Material-Specific Leak Locations
Different hot tub materials exhibit varying vulnerabilities to leaks. Understanding these characteristics can help pinpoint the potential problem areas more quickly.
Material | Typical Leak Locations |
---|---|
Fiberglass | Seams, connections to plumbing, cracks in the shell, and areas where the shell meets the base |
Acrylic | Seams, connections to plumbing, cracks in the shell, and areas where the shell meets the base, especially around the edge and base |
Steel | Connections to plumbing, corrosion in the metal, and areas where pipes penetrate the shell |

Dye Tracing Methods
Dye tracing is a widely used technique for locating leaks. It involves injecting a dye solution into the hot tub system, allowing it to flow through any leaks and trace their paths.
- The procedure typically involves filling the hot tub with water and then carefully introducing a dye tracer. This dye, often a fluorescent or non-toxic colorant, allows for easy visual detection of leaks. The solution’s concentration and application method are critical to the effectiveness of the procedure.
- Careful observation is required to identify the dye’s movement. The dye’s path will lead to the precise location of the leak.
- Dye tracing is particularly effective for identifying leaks in pipes, fittings, and joints within the hot tub system.
Moisture Meter Applications
Moisture meters are invaluable for pinpointing hidden leaks. These instruments measure the moisture content of materials, helping determine if a leak exists and its location.
- Using a moisture meter involves carefully probing the suspected areas around the hot tub. Areas with high moisture content will trigger the meter to register a higher reading, providing clear indications of the leak’s location.
- This method is particularly useful for finding leaks concealed beneath flooring, within walls, or in areas inaccessible to direct visual inspection.
- Moisture meters can differentiate between normal moisture levels and excessive moisture associated with a leak. Understanding the specific moisture levels associated with the hot tub’s environment is essential for accurate leak detection.
Stethoscope Use in Leak Detection
A stethoscope can be surprisingly effective for detecting subtle leaks. Listening attentively for unusual sounds can pinpoint the source of the problem.
- By placing the stethoscope against suspected areas, you can listen for gurgling, hissing, or bubbling sounds. These sounds, often faint, can signal the presence of a leak.
- Applying the stethoscope to pipes, fittings, and joints is key in this method. The specific sound characteristics can provide insight into the leak’s location and potential severity.
- This method is particularly helpful for locating leaks in plumbing systems where other methods may not be readily applicable.
Comparison of Leak Detection Tools
The effectiveness of different leak detection tools varies. A comprehensive comparison table provides insights into their strengths and weaknesses.
Tool | Strengths | Weaknesses |
---|---|---|
Dye Tracing | Effective for visible leaks, identifies precise location | Can be time-consuming, requires specialized dye |
Moisture Meter | Identifies hidden leaks, cost-effective | May not pinpoint the exact leak location, less effective for small leaks |
Stethoscope | Easy to use, cost-effective | Less accurate for precise location, may not detect all leaks |
